Islamic State Group Reported to Behead Second American

The Islamic State group has beheaded Steven Joel Sotloff, the second American executed by the Islamic militant group, and posted a video of it on the Internet, the SITE Intelligence group, a research organization that tracks jihadist web postings, said Tuesday.

The execution of Sotloff, 31, came despite pleas from his mother aimed directly at the Islamic State's top leader seeking mercy for her son, a freelance journalist who was captured in northern Syria a year ago.

Word of Sotloff's beheading came two weeks after James Foley, 45, another American journalist, was beheaded by the Islamic State group, which warned back then that Sotloff
 would be the next to die.

In the latest video, Sotloff describes himself as "paying the price" for the Obama administration's decision to strike Islamic State targets in Iraq. The same masked fighter who appeared in the Foley beheading also appears beside Sotloff, asserting, "I'm back, Obama, and I'm back because of your arrogant foreign policy towards the Islamic State."

The SITE Intelligence Group also said the Islamic State group was threatening a third captive, a Briton it identified David Cawthorne Haines, as the next beheading victim.

At least two other Americans are believed to be held by the Islamic State group.
